AI Horde Review
Community-powered AI generation service for images and text.
Verdict
AI Horde offers a unique, community-driven approach to AI generation, allowing users to generate content for free while contributing spare computer power. This model promotes collaboration and decentralization, but may lead to variability in output quality and availability. Overall, AI Horde provides an innovative solution for those seeking free AI generation capabilities.

Pros & cons
- Community-driven and decentralized
- Free to use
- Open-source image and text generation workers
- Contribution-based model promotes collaboration
- Variable output quality
- Dependent on community contributions
- Limited control over generation process
